Description Jiri Prox 2013-10-09 08:39:27 UTC
When applying 'Rename field' hint, which is provided when field hides another field, the rename refactoring is invoked. But on the first panel there is waring that the field hides another field.
IMHO this warning is redundant in this use case, since the user already knows this fact. That's why he tied to apply this hint.
